TECHNICAL FIELD

[0001] The utility model relates to a wire harness arrangement related technical field, especially modular audio equipment connecting wire's wire harness arrangement device. BACKGROUND

[0002] Modular audio equipment refers to the audio processing function is decomposed into independent module, these modules can be inserted into a common rack system, thereby realizing flexible configuration and upgrading, modular design makes the user can select and replace different modules according to the needs, thereby flexibly configuring the system, meets the needs of various recording, mixing etc.

[0003] The existing modular audio equipment connecting wire, due to the interface of modular audio equipment more, while docking multiple connecting wires, make wire harness easy to be wound together, not easy to split, the existing wire harness arrangement device is mostly fixed structure, cannot be flexibly adjusted according to the number of wire harness. [0020] Please refer to Figures 1-6 The utility model provides a kind of technical scheme: a kind of modular audio equipment connecting line's wire harness arrangement device, including the fixed fixed frame 2 of audio equipment outer circle, the side of fixed frame 2 is provided with fixed mechanism 3, the side of fixed frame 2 is provided with connecting frame 4, recess 5 is opened in the surface of connecting frame 4, support plate 6 is fixedly installed at the both ends of connecting frame 4, connecting groove 7 is opened in the surface of support plate 6, fixed bolt 8 is penetrated at one end of connecting groove 7, the one end of fixed bolt 8 is threadedly connected with connecting block 9, fixed plate 10 is fixedly installed on the side of connecting block 9, and wire binding mechanism 11 is provided on the side of fixed plate 10;

[0021] Wire binding mechanism 11 includes sliding block 1102 for moving the position of wire clamp 1106, and magnetic attraction block 1107 for fixing the position of wire clamp 1106 on fixed plate 10, magnetic attraction block 1107 is distributed on the both sides of bottom plate 1105, for being magnetically attracted and fixed with limit iron bar 1101, and wire clamp 1106 can be flexibly combined by magnetic attraction block 1107.

[0022] Further, the fixing mechanism 3 comprises a fixing groove 301, a fixing rod 302, a fixing ring 303, a torsion spring 304 and a clamping plate 305, both end surfaces of the fixing frame 2 are provided with the fixing groove 301, one end of the fixing groove 301 is fixedly provided with the fixing rod 302, one end of the fixing ring 303 is sleeved and fixed with the fixing ring 303, both sides of the fixing ring 303 are fixedly connected with the torsion spring 304, one end of the torsion spring 304 is fixedly connected with the clamping plate 305, through the setting of the fixing groove 301, the fixing rod 302, the fixing ring 303, the torsion spring 304 and the clamping plate 305, when the connecting frame 4 is sleeved on one end of the audio equipment in use, only the clamping plate 305 needs to be rotated and unfolded, when the connecting frame 4 is attached to the fixing frame 2, the clamping plate 305 is loosened, and the clamping plate 305 is rotated under the action of the torsion spring 304, so that the clamping plate 305 can be buckled on one end of the recess 5, and the connecting frame 4 can be quickly installed.

[0023] Further, both ends of the clamping plate 305 are rotatably sleeved on the outer circle of the fixing rod 302, and are automatically tightened through the torsion spring 304, through the setting of the torsion spring 304, the torsion spring 304 can automatically reset the clamping plate 305.

[0024] Further, the wire bundling mechanism 11 comprises a limiting iron bar 1101, a sliding block 1102, a threaded groove 1103, a threaded joint 1104, a bottom plate 1105, a wire clamp 1106 and a magnetic attraction block 1107, both sides of the fixed plate 10 are fixedly provided with the limiting iron bar 1101, one end of the fixed plate 10 is slidably connected with the sliding block 1102, one side surface of the sliding block 1102 is provided with the threaded groove 1103, one end of the threaded groove 1103 is connected with the threaded joint 1104, one end of the threaded joint 1104 is fixedly provided with the bottom plate 1105, one side surface of the bottom plate 1105 is fixedly provided with the wire clamp 1106, and both sides of the bottom plate 1105 are fixedly provided with the magnetic attraction block 1107, through the setting of the limiting iron bar 1101, the sliding block 1102, the threaded groove 1103, the threaded joint 1104, the bottom plate 1105, the wire clamp 1106 and the magnetic attraction block 1107, first, the wire clamp 1106 is installed on the sliding block 1102 through the threaded joint 1104 on one side of the bottom plate 1105, then the connecting wire can be passed through one side of the wire clamp 1106, the wire clamp 1106 is put into one end of the fixed plate 10 through the sliding block 1102, and then slid to the position of the corresponding interface, and is magnetically attracted and fixed through the magnetic attraction block 1107 and the limiting iron bar 1101, in the same way, according to the number of wire harnesses, the corresponding wire clamp 1106 is installed, which is flexible and convenient to install, at the same time, the wire clamp 1106 can be combined separately, except for the wire clamp 1106 installed on the fixed plate 10, the additional wire clamp 1106 is connected with each other through the magnetic attraction block 1107, can be slid to different positions along the wire harness, and can be segmented for wire harness arrangement, which is more convenient for wire harness arrangement.

[0025] Further, the wire clamp 1106 is a two-side staggered opening structure, and the sliding block 1102 is a convex structure.

[0026] Working principle: firstly, the connecting wire is inserted into one end of the wire clamp 1106, then the wire clamp 1106 is screwed on the sliding block 1102 through the bottom plate 1105, then the sliding block 1102 is put into one end of the fixed plate 10, the position of the wire clamp 1106 is moved through the sliding block 1102, so that the position of the wire clamp 1106 is close to the position of the audio equipment interface, and a plurality of wire clamps 1106 are installed in sequence, when the connecting wire and the interface of the audio equipment are connected, the fixed plate 10 is placed on one side of the supporting plate 6 through the connecting block 9, and is locked through the fixing bolt 8, then the supporting plate 6 is attached to one side of the fixed frame 2 through the connecting frame 4, the clamping plate 305 is unfolded first, then the clamping plate 305 is rotated under the action of the torsional spring 304 and is buckled in the groove 5 on the surface of the connecting frame 4, so that the connecting frame 4 is fixed, after the connecting frame 4 is fixed, the position of the wire clamp 1106 corresponds to the side of the interface of the audio equipment, and a plurality of wire clamps 1106 separate the wire harness, so that the wire harness is convenient to arrange.
